OptimizeRx Corp. (NASDAQ:OPRX - Get Free Report) has earned an average rating of "Moderate Buy" from the twelve brokerages that are covering the firm, MarketBeat reports. Three invest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, eight have assigned a buy rating and one has given a strong buy rating to the company. The average twelve-month target price among brokers that have covered the stock in the last year is $11.8125.

A number of analysts recently commented on the stock. Zacks Research upgraded shares of OptimizeRx from a "hold" rating to a "strong-buy" rating in a report on Friday, September 5th. Stifel Nicolaus boosted their target price on shares of OptimizeRx from $16.00 to $18.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a report on Friday, August 8th. Roth Capital reiterated a "buy" rating on shares of OptimizeRx in a report on Friday, August 8th. JMP Securities boosted their target price on shares of OptimizeRx from $14.00 to $20.00 and gave the stock a "market outperform" rating in a report on Monday, August 11th. Finally, Wall Street Zen upgraded shares of OptimizeRx from a "hold" rating to a "buy" rating in a report on Thursday, May 22nd.

Insider Activity

In other news, Director Patrick D. Spangler sold 11,120 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, August 28th. The shares were sold at an average price of $17.49, for a total transaction of $194,488.80. Following the sale, the director owned 44,215 shares in the company, valued at $773,320.35. The trade was a 20.10%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website. 5.60% of the stock is owned by corporate insiders.

OptimizeRx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:OPRX traded up $0.28 during trading on Wednesday, reaching $17.61. The company had a trading volume of 114,953 shares, compared to its average volume of 380,066. The firm's fifty day moving average is $15.36 and its 200 day moving average is $11.92. The firm has a market capitalization of $327.04 million, a PE ratio of -32.68 and a beta of 1.20. OptimizeRx has a twelve month low of $3.78 and a twelve month high of $19.25.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.21, a quick ratio of 2.57 and a current ratio of 2.57.

OptimizeRx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

OptimizeRx Corporation, a digital health technology company, enables care-focused engagement between life sciences organizations, healthcare providers, and patients at critical junctures throughout the patient care journey. It offers various tech-enabled marketing solutions through its Artificial Intelligence-generated Dynamic Audience and Activation Platform, which enables customers to execute traditional marketing campaigns on its proprietary digital point-of-care network, as well as dynamic marketing campaigns that optimize audiences in real time to increase the value of treatment information for healthcare professionals and patients in response to clinical care events.
